    About the role#

    The University of New Mexico is hiring a Student Recycling Tech to join the Facility Services team. This is an on-site, full-time role focused on campus sustainability through hands-on materials management.

    What you'll do#

    • Collect recyclable materials from designated campus locations.
    • Operate equipment including forklifts, baling machines, and trucks.
    • Maintain, organize, and clean the materials management facility.
    • Monitor the flow of recyclable materials and make adjustments as needed.
    • Manage, consolidate, and report on hazardous materials.
    • Update handwritten reports and assist visitors at the facility.

    What you'll need#

    • Ability to perform strenuous physical work.
    • Capacity to lift and carry objects weighing up to 50 lbs.
    • Ability to update handwritten reports accurately.
    • Willingness to work outdoors in various weather conditions, including exposure to dirt and dust.
    • Reliability in attendance and scheduling.

    About The University of New Mexico

    The University of New Mexico is a public institution founded in 1889. It is based in Albuquerque and maintains a campus spanning 600 acres. The university employs over 11,000 people and provides 210 certificate and degree programs. Its academic offerings include medicine, pharmacy, law, and architecture.
